Composition:-

Metformin 500 mg + Glimepiride 1mg BILAYERED TAB

Uses:-

Metformin 500 mg + Glimepiride 1 mg bilayered tablet is a combination medication used to treat type 2 diabetes mellitus. It contains two active ingredients: metformin, which belongs to the biguanide class, and glimepiride, a sulfonylurea. Metformin works by decreasing glucose production in the liver and improving insulin sensitivity in the body, while glimepiride stimulates insulin release from the pancreas, thereby reducing blood sugar levels.

Side Effects:-

  • Hypoglycemia: Taking Metformin 500 mg + Glimepiride 1 mg may cause low blood sugar levels (hypoglycemia), especially if meals are skipped or if strenuous exercise is performed. Symptoms include sweating, trembling, weakness, and confusion.
  • Gastrointestinal Upset: Common side effects of this combination include n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, abdominal discomfort, and bloating. These symptoms are usually mild and transient.
  • Weight Gain: Glimepiride, one of the components of this medication, may cause weight gain in some individuals. It is important to monitor weight regularly while taking this medication.
  • Hypersensitivity Reactions: Rarely, hypersensitivity reactions such as skin rash, itching, or swelling may occur. Seek medical attention if you experience any allergic symptoms.
  • Vitamin B12 Deficiency: Long-term use of metformin may lead to vitamin B12 deficiency in some patients. Regular monitoring of vitamin B12 levels is recommended, and supplementation may be necessary.
